Ibom Air Commemorates World Malaria Day With Strategic Support to State Ministry of Health

In commemoration of the 2025 World Malaria Day, Ibom Air, through its flagship Corporate Social Responsibility initiative FAM-pact (Fight Against Malaria in Pregnant Women and Children Today), has made a significant presentation of anti-malaria medications to the State Malaria Elimination Programme (SMEP) under the Akwa Ibom State Ministry of Health.

According to the Ibom Air Group Manager, Marketing and Communication, Aniekan Essienette, the donation was formally presented on April 24, 2025 one day ahead of the global observance , by Ibom Air’s CEO, Mfon Udom, who was accompanied by members of the airline’s management team. The presentation was received by the Commissioner for Health, Ekem Emmanuel John.

This year’s World Malaria Day theme, “Malaria Ends With Us: Reinvest. Reimagine. Reignite,”, resonates strongly with the FAM-pact mission to drive community engagement and amplify conversations around innovative malaria prevention strategies. Malaria remains one of Nigeria’s leading causes of death, especially among pregnant women and children under five.

To further amplify the message, Ibom Air is partnering with key stakeholders to host an awareness walk tagged “Walk Against Malaria” on Saturday, April 26, 2025, in Uyo, Akwa Ibom State. The 5-kilometre walk will begin at The Globe on Wellington Bassey Way and end at the Cenotaph on Udo Udoma Avenue, passing through Plaza, Aka Road, and other key routes. The walk will feature Public sensitization sessions, Free distribution of New Generation (Dual AI) Insecticide-Treated Nets (ITNs), and Health education and community engagement activities.

The event is being organized in collaboration with the Akwa Ibom State Ministries of Health, Environment, and Information, the National End Malaria Council, and relevant emergency, security, and transport agencies.
According to Boniface Ukpong, Programme Manager of SMEP, “The introduction of Dual AI ITNs is our response to rising mosquito resistance in the state. Our mission is to raise awareness on new interventions and promote the adoption of effective malaria prevention tools.”

Speaking on the significance of the initiative, Mrs. Imelda Aba, Group Manager for Corporate Services at Ibom Air, noted that Ibom Air’s CSR platform is anchored on health, education, and community development.

“FAM-pact has become a rallying point for efforts to protect our most vulnerable populations. By partnering with SMEP and others this year, we are scaling our impact and reinforcing the message that malaria is preventable and must be eliminated.”

Launched in 2024, FAM-pact has since provided insecticide-treated nets, malaria medications, and educational materials to communities in partnership with the Ministry of Health. The initiative continues to grow in scope and relevance.
